TICKET-4412: Spreadsheet export OOM on staging. Staging for Gridwell's export service was cloned from dev, so the XLSX writer runs with the default in-memory buffer. Large exports (50k+ rows) blow past the container limit and the pod gets killed. Fix: enable streaming mode and cap the row buffer at 2000 in the staging env file. Note the streaming flag requires the export signing key to be present, since chunked files are signed per-part. Add it directly below this line.

vault entry, bahaf-yajof: VAULT_KEY20=4e755cccd7fb135cf0f4

### Step 4 — Per-Tenant Rate Quota Vault

As a new contractor, you will not have prior access to the Quillridge quota vault, so follow this exactly. Confirm the per-tenant rate quota tables are frozen and that the Ardmont scheduler shows zero in-flight adjustments. Record the ceremony timestamp in the ledger, have your sponsor countersign, and do not proceed until both seals match. To open the quota vault, supply the recovery passphrase shown below.

vault phrase of fafop-hahop = ralys-kasion-normir-belix-silys-fendor

Internal Memo — Marketing Budget Reduction

To the incoming director: marketing spend is cut 18% effective next quarter. Rationale: softer pipeline at Brindlecote Media and the delayed Farrow campaign. Sponsorships end first; retained agencies renegotiate by month-end. Digital spend holds flat. Headcount unaffected for now. Regional events consolidate into two flagship dates, both in Kellsmere. Expect pushback from the field teams; hold the line until the Q2 review. Context for these decisions appears in the confidential note directly below.

confidential, hawif-faweg: Headcount on the Ulaix team goes from 3 to 120 by the end of April. Gross margin on Ulaix came in at 10 percent against a plan of 10 percent.

### Step 4: Stabilize the integration tests

Heads up: the Tollgate payments suite is flaky mostly because tests share one sandbox ledger. Before migrating, give each test run its own namespace and bump the settlement poll timeout — the old default is way too tight. Once that's in place, reruns should drop to near zero. The test harness picks up these configuration values at startup.

config for hahip-yajep:
holix:
  log_level: error
  metrics_host: metrics.holix.qorvellabs.internal
  pin: 9600
  pool_size: 8